Questions :
1) would it be possible (in a future version ?) to import ".ics" file coming from Outlook calendar, as new tags ("etiquette" in French) in the right side panel at appropriate dates ?
I wrote & experimented some program (in R ) to add such ics items in RedNotebook monthly text files, but it's not optimal.
2) would it be possible (in a future version ?) to group "old" monthly text files into one "archive" day file, for example 2017-12-31 for all 2010-* files, with a formatting date line, copy-pasting content of day, separating line, etc.
Or any hint to achieve such goal ?
example :
=2010-01-03 archive=
blablabla
=======
=2010-05-13 archive=
tototototo
(...)
=======
=2010-12-29 archive=
titi
titi
